eBay is making it easier for people looking to sell their smartphones to receive money for their old device instantly. It has launched a new service today called eBay Instant Selling. The program will enable users to sell their smartphones and get paid instantly with an eBay voucher. This eliminates the need for them to manage the selling process.

eBay says that the entire process of selling the smartphone takes only minutes from start to the payment in the form of an eBay voucher. The company says that the return rates its offering on old smartphones are higher than some other services whcih include EcoATM, Gazelle, AT&T Trade-In, Verizon Trade-In, and Apple Give Back.

Users no longer have to list their phone on eBay and wait for their device to sell. With Instant Selling, they can receive payment at that very moment once the device is listed in the form of an eBay voucher. The only trade-off here is that they won’t get cash so whatever eBay gives them for their old device has to be spent on its platform.

Those who are interested in using this service can now head over to its webpage on eBay’s website and enter their device information to see if it’s eligible. Devices supported include unlocked, Verizon, and AT&T Samsung Galaxy S7 to Galaxy S9+ and iPhone 6S 16GB to iPhone X 256GB. eBay is going to add Pixel, select LG phones as well as T-Mobile and Sprint models next month.
